Stevie: Capello has made me into a better player

25 March 2009
The Liverpool captain is ready to sign a new contract at Liverpool that will keep him on Merseyside for the rest of his career.
The 28-year-old has two years left on his current deal but wants to stay at Anfield and continue working with Rafa Benitez.
Gerrard believes the Spaniard is now getting the best out of him, but also thinks Capello has made him a better player.
He said: "My relationship with Fabio since he came in has been really good. I've had dialogue with him all the time about how to get the best out of me.
"I'm sure I can have a good relationship with him and I think my form can be similar to that of my club. I think since he came in my form has improved for England."
Gerrard insisted he is just as focused on firing England to World Cup glory as he is trying to help Liverpool win their first title for 19 years this season.
He is back on international duty this week after missing England's last two friendlies through injury and already has one eye on next year's World Cup. The midfielder has been accused of putting club before country when he has pulled out of the England set-up before, but he said: "My desire to win something with England is the same as my ambition to win the title with Liverpool this season.
"When we've been knocked out of tournaments the hurt is exactly the same as when you don't achieve something with your club. I have many more ambitions left for club and country."
